mysql 的最佳索引攻略本设计和优化专题转⾃博客园的Mysql的设计和优化专题Explain优化查询检测所谓索引就是为特定的mysql字段进⾏⼀些特定的算法 序,⽐如⼆叉树的算法和哈希算法,哈希算法是通过建⽴特征值,然后根据特征值来快速查找,⽽⽤的最多,并且是mysql默认的就是⼆叉树算法 BTREE ,通过BTREE算法建⽴索引的字段,⽐如扫描20⾏就能得到未使⽤BTREE前扫描了2^20⾏的
MySQL入门--导出和导入数据作者:panpongMySQL导出和导入数据数据库导出可用于将数据库复制到另一个服务器。可以将数据库传输到在另一台主机上运行的服务器,这是最典型的数据导出任务。也可以将数据传输到运行在同一主机上的不同服务器。如果正在针对新版本MySQL测试服务器,并且想使用生产服务器中的实际数据,则可以执行此操作。还可以将数据装入外部应用程序,数据导出也可用于将数据从一个RDBMS
转载
2024-06-04 11:03:50
78阅读
## 实现Java的XML模板导出PDM的流程
下面是实现Java的XML模板导出PDM的流程的示意图:
```mermaid
flowchart TD
start[开始]
initialize[初始化]
readXML[读取XML文件]
parseXML[解析XML]
generatePDM[生成PDM文件]
end[结束]
star
原创
2023-08-17 16:00:50
123阅读
在数据管理和分析过程中,PDM(项目数据管理)系统和MySQL数据库的结合越来越常见。很多时候,我们需要将PDM中的数据导出为MySQL语句,以方便后续的数据处理和分析。今天,我就来详细描述这个过程,包括协议背景、抓包方法、报文结构、交互过程、字段解析和异常检测等内容。
## 协议背景
在讨论PDM导出MySQL语句之前,首先了解一下这个领域的发展背景。PDM开始在20世纪90年代逐渐进入项目管
PDM-->SQL脚本 Ctrl+g打开转换窗口 General标签说明: Directory:生成脚本的保存目录File name:sql脚本名 Generation type:生成方式有两种: Script generation:生成脚本(这里我们选择生成脚本方式) Direct generat ...
转载
2021-10-09 16:46:00
401阅读
2评论
# 项目方案:MySQL 导出 PDM 文件
## 1. 项目背景
在数据库开发和设计过程中,通常需要使用可视化工具来进行数据库的建模和设计。PowerDesigner 是一种常用的数据库建模工具,它可以将数据库设计导出为 PDM 文件,方便进行版本控制、共享和团队协作。本项目旨在提供一个自动化的方案,将 MySQL 数据库中的表结构导出为 PDM 文件。
## 2. 技术选型
- 数据库
原创
2023-08-27 08:36:26
364阅读
# PDM导出SQL至MySQL的常见错误解析及解决方案
在数据库开发过程中,使用PDM(PowerDesigner)进行数据建模是一个常见的做法。在完成模型设计后,开发者通常需要将数据库模型导出为SQL脚本,以便在MySQL数据库中创建相应的表结构和数据。这一过程简单便捷,但有时可能会遇到一些错误。本文将探讨常见的报错及其解决方案,并附带相应的代码示例、序列图和状态图。
## 1. PDM导
pdm导入https://bl
原创
2023-04-21 19:58:09
634阅读
脚本模式的编写方式 SELECT COLUMN_NAME 列名, COLUMN_COMMENT 名称 , COLUMN_TYPE 数据类型, DATA_TYPE 字段类型, CHARACTER_MAXIMUM_LENGTH 长度, IS_NULLABLE 是否必填, COLUMN_DEFAULT 描
原创
2022-08-23 13:33:48
583阅读
# 将 MySQL 表定义导出成 HTML
## 简介
在开发中,我们经常需要将数据库的表定义导出成 HTML 格式,方便查看和共享。本文将介绍如何使用 Python 编程语言实现这一功能。
## 流程
下面是导出 MySQL 表定义到 HTML 的整个流程,可以使用表格形式展示步骤:
| 步骤 | 描述 |
| --- | --- |
| 1 | 连接 MySQL 数据库 |
| 2 |
原创
2024-01-13 09:51:53
59阅读
远程导出:mysqldump -P [端口] -h [IP] -u [用户] -p test>d:\test.sql没有空格例如:mysqldump -P 3306 -h 192.168.1.224 -u root -p test>d:\test.sql
mysqldump -P3306 -h192.168.0.33 -uroot -p database_name>d:\data
转载
2024-08-05 19:40:30
22阅读
开发工具与关键技术:PowerDesigner 数据库基础 作者:卢雅婷 通常我们拿到项目方案书的第一步是分析数据,并建立数据表,接着就是建立数据库,而数据库模型是建立数据库的基础,通过在PowerDesigner中建立数据库的数据模型既可把表与表之间的关系分明确,又可直接导入数据库,减少其出错的概率,当然把表传入数据库时也需要对其表进行修改,比如其主键的确定。要建立数据库模型的前提是已经建立好了
转载
2024-06-25 22:43:20
318阅读
今天收到一个新需求,将所有数据库表整理成表格提交给产品,给的模板大概是这样 考虑到表也不多,就打算直接sql进行查询后cv大法。 先展示结果,如图: 上代码 SELECT COLUMN_NAME 数据项名称, DATA_TYPE 数据项类型, CHARACTER_MAXIMUM_LENGTH 数据项 ...
转载
2021-08-02 15:25:00
609阅读
2评论
Powerdesigner:可用于数据库模型设计第一步:进行数据库表的设计使用Powerdesigner进行数据库模型设计的第一步是设计好数据库表的相关信息以及表和表之间的对应关系,以员工和员工类型为例员工类型表(type): (主键)员工类型编号(t_id) 员工类型名称(t_name)员工表(employee): (主键)员工编号(e_id) 员工姓名(e_name) (外键)员工类型编号(t
转载
2024-09-24 11:14:04
116阅读
一、PowerDesigner 安装1.下载:去哪儿下载都行,下16.x版本的。2.破解:网上搜索一个pdflm16.dll的文件,去替换安装目录下的pdflm16.dll3.替换完以后记得重启power designer二、配置mysql数据库jdbc连接环境1.需要安装32位jdk环境,否则报错:Could not Initialize JavaVM安装好以后,需要让power designe
参考:1, (1参考的2的文章)真的很有用!感谢!2, (原著) 这个博客里面下载源码,项目里面有现成的jar包!感谢! https://github.com/T5750/poi(原著博客中介绍的程序源码)javaweb中使用POI导出Excel文档,支持文件弹窗选择,在使用中包括以下几步。 1,在项目中添加jar包(参考文章2的程序源码中有
转载
2024-06-25 20:54:13
19阅读
工具mysqlmysqldump应用举例导出导出全库备份到本地的目录
mysqldump -u$USER -p$PASSWD -h127.0.0.1 -P3306 --routines --default-character-set=utf8 --lock-all-tables --add-drop-database -A > db.all.sql导出指定库到本地的目录(例如mysql库)
转载
2024-10-18 09:03:00
40阅读
# SQL Server 数据表导出成 SQL
SQL Server 是一种广泛使用的关系型数据库管理系统(RDBMS),在数据管理和应用开发中扮演着至关重要的角色。一个经常需要的任务是将 SQL Server 中的数据表导出成 SQL 脚本。这个过程可以让我们轻松地将表结构和数据迁移到其他数据库或做备份。本文将介绍如何实现这一过程,并附上相应的代码示例。
## 数据表转化的基本概念
在 S
原创
2024-08-26 06:25:33
382阅读
# Markdown导出成Word的Java实现
在日常开发中,Markdown因其简洁性逐渐成为一种流行的文本格式。然而,有时我们需要将Markdown格式的内容导出为Word文档,以便于分享和打印。本文将介绍如何使用Java实现这一功能。
## 1. Markdown简介
Markdown是一种轻量级的标记语言,允许我们以简单的语法格式化文本。例如,使用`#`表示标题,使用`*`表示无序
原创
2024-09-13 04:43:47
240阅读
# Java数据导出成JSON
JSON(JavaScript Object Notation)是一种轻量级的数据交换格式,常用于前后端数据传输和存储。Java是一种广泛使用的编程语言,本文将介绍如何使用Java将数据导出为JSON格式,并提供代码示例。
## 什么是JSON
JSON是一种基于键值对的数据格式,使用简单的文本表示数据结构。它由一对花括号 `{}` 包裹,内部的键值对使用冒号
原创
2023-08-12 16:20:23
114阅读